Hugging Face published FFASR, a leaderboard for ASR in real-world conditions — noise, accents, everything the studio benchmarks quietly ignore. Adjacent arxiv work on U-Net alternatives and latent-representation-aligned backbones for flow-matching speech gave the research background. The move matters because production ASR decisions have long needed "works in the wild" numbers, not clean-room ones. Not a flashy launch, but exactly the kind of infrastructure benchmark that makes downstream product bets safer. Adoption by other labs is the next signal.
